Blackmon, Michael E. – 1973
Preparation for Parenthood is a city-wide program designed for the purpose of: (1) decreasing the complication of pregnancy for school-age girls due to poor nutrition and poor prenatal care, and consequently reducing infant mortality, mental retardation, and birth defects; and (2) enabling the girls to continue their educational ambitions, thus…

Behavior Associates, Tucson, AZ. – 1978
A nationwide program to provide teenagers with opportunities to develop more positive attitudes about children and parenting, to improve self-awareness and self-understanding, and to increase knowledge and skills related to child care and development formed the basis for a survey compiled by voluntary organizations serving teenagers. Kelly, Eileen – 1979
Linking Institutional Networks to Community and Kinship Systems (LINCKS) is a three year research and demonstration project undertaken by the Washington, D.C. Parent Child Center, Cardozo High School, and the American Institutes for Research to show how communities can work together to better develop their young parent families. The project's…

National Commission on Resources for Youth, Inc., New York, NY. – 1976
This report describes the goals and concepts underlying the Day Care Youth Helper Program (DCYHP) and the history of demonstration projects through 1975. DCYHP was designed to provide young people of high school and junior high school age with the chance to work with preschool children through field experience in day care centers, coupled with a…
